Agricultural nitrous oxide emissions (thousand metric tons of CO2 equivalent)

The value for Agricultural nitrous oxide emissions (thousand metric tons of CO2 equivalent) in Vanuatu was 140.00 as of 2018. As the graph below shows, over the past 28 years this indicator reached a maximum value of 140.00 in 2018 and a minimum value of 100.00 in 1990.

Definition: Agricultural nitrous oxide emissions are emissions produced through fertilizer use (synthetic and animal manure), animal waste management, agricultural waste burning (nonenergy, on-site), and savannah burning.

Nitrous oxide emissions in energy sector (thousand metric tons of CO2 equivalent)

The value for Nitrous oxide emissions in energy sector (thousand metric tons of CO2 equivalent) in Vanuatu was 40.00 as of 2018. As the graph below shows, over the past 28 years this indicator reached a maximum value of 40.00 in 2018 and a minimum value of 10.00 in 1990.

Definition: Nitrous oxide emissions from energy processes are emissions produced by the combustion of fossil fuels and biofuels.

Nitrous oxide emissions (thousand metric tons of CO2 equivalent)

The value for Nitrous oxide emissions (thousand metric tons of CO2 equivalent) in Vanuatu was 180.00 as of 2018. As the graph below shows, over the past 28 years this indicator reached a maximum value of 180.00 in 2018 and a minimum value of 110.00 in 1990.

Definition: Nitrous oxide emissions are emissions from agricultural biomass burning, industrial activities, and livestock management.
